From Chimera Computing :EFS Standard is a POP3 to SMTP e-mail routing utility that pulls mail from a POP3 account at your ISP and distributes the messages to users mailboxes on a local SMTP mail server, such as Microsoft Exchange or Lotus Notes. Supports unlimited users, account aliasing, brief and detailed transaction windows, scheduling, transaction logging, custom header checking, pre-check pinging, and much more. It even supports mailing lists. Run the standard version for free or register the advanced version to receive additional features. EFS makes an excellent replacement for the somewhat limited Microsoft SBS POP3 Connector.

"Professional way to grab email from pop3, re-address it to correct user,"
Pros: EFS grabs everyone's email from a common pop3 account, figures out who the recipient is, addresses it accordingly, and passes it to Exchange, and it does a great job of it.
